Friday, April 19, 2024

Latest Posts

TNA Impact Spoilers: March 31st, 2011

Spoilers for March 31st episode of Impact below:

Spoiler
*Winter defeated Velvet Sky. Angelina Love came out during the match and left with Winter. (Source: PWInsider)

Taped for Xplosion:
Mickie James def. Sarita

Latest Posts

Don't Miss